  • How is the weather in Bréhal?

    Bréhal has cool, damp winters around 38–50°F (4–10°C), and pleasant summers between 56–72°F (14–22°C) with moderate rainfall year-round. Layered clothing and a waterproof jacket are useful, especially for coastal walks.

  • What are the best foods to try in Bréhal?

    Normandy flavors shine in Bréhal, with fresh seafood, local cheeses, and apple-based desserts like tarte Normande. The town's markets feature local produce, artisan breads, and regional specialties often suggested by residents.
